Division C Finals - Polar Bears vs Golden Falcons
Played on a rough dry cut which quickly became slippery for the broomabll shoes which are designed to work on glass ice (water down). Raoul Barbon got Polar Bears off to a great start scoreing a fine solo goal. A good sized crowd cheered loudly when Golden Falcons evened it up shortly after. The game then flowed back and forth with both teams creating opportunities but being unable to convert. Golden Falcons then scored again and mangaged to hold out Polar Bears for the entire second half to take the C Division shield.
Goal Scorers for Golden Falcons - Sean Mitchell and Mark Slater.
Goal Scorer for Polar Bears - Raoul Barbon.

Division B Finals - Guinness vs Steelers
Guinnes started strongly being all over Steelers in the early stages. The early pressure paid off as Dane Hanesen made a good run down the right wing before flipping it in for Jo Mitchell to tip past the keeper. The huge Guinness crowd roared the classy move. However Steelers steadied and started to press Guinness creating some sustained pressure. Guinness's defence held well until a wayward shot deflected off the back of a player and past the sliding defence. Again the crowd roared. The game continued in the same vain with both teams mounting pressure on each other until Steelers broke the deadlock to take the 2-1 lead. Guinness had some late chances (really late.. in the last 20 seconds) to even it up but Steelers who had played 3 sudden death finals to make the Grand Final held them out to win 2-1 in their first season of Broomball.
Steeler Goal Scorers - Tim Goode and Justin Bullen.
Guinness Goal Scorer - Jo Mitchell.

Finals Next Week - The go !!
All Players must have paid registration to play in the finals -> $20.
In the event of a final being drawn (common occurrence) games will be decided by a golden goal. Extra time will be played with only four players on the ice per team, 2 males and 2 females. The goal must be scored with the shot originating in the attacking half and no player is allowed in either goal crease. ie. No Goal Keepers !!
